Advances of adeno-associated virus applied in gene therapy to hemophilia from bench work to the clinical use

查看全文 作  者:Xiaolei [1,4]Pei;Mingzhe [4]Han;Lei [1,2,3]Zhang 高影响力作者 机构地区:[1]State Key Laboratory of Experimental Hematology,Institute of Hematology and Blood Diseases Hospital,Chinese Academy of Medical Sciences and Peking Union Medical College,Tianjin,China;[2]Tianjin Key Laboratory of Gene Therapy for Blood Diseases,Institute of Hematology and Blood Diseases Hospital,Chinese Academy of Medical Sciences and Peking Union Medical College,Tianjin,China;[3]CAMS Key Laboratory of Gene Therapy for Blood Diseases,Institute of Hematology and Blood Diseases Hospital,Chinese Academy of Medical Sciences and Peking Union Medical College,Tianjin,China;[4]Hematopoietic Stem Cell Transplantation Center,Institute of Hematology and Blood Diseases Hospital,Chinese Academy of Medical Sciences and Peking Union Medical College,Tianjin,China高影响力机构 出  处:《Blood Science》索引2019年第1卷第2期,共7页高影响力期刊 基  金:supported by the Beijing-Tianjin-Hebei basic research project 18JCZDJC44600/H2018206423 Lei Zhang;Non-profit Central Research Institute Fund of Chinese Academy of Medical Sciences 2017PT31047,2018PT31038/2018PT32028;CAMS Innovation Fund for Medical Sciences(CIFMS)2016-I2M-1-018;Novartis Foundation. 摘  要:Hemophilia A and B are diseases caused by a single gene deficiency and are thus suitable for gene therapy.In recent clinical research,adeno-associated virus(AAV)was employed by several teams in the treatment of hemophilia A and B,and the outcomes were encouraging.In this review,we summarized the most recent research on the mechanism and application of AAV in the treatment of hemophilia,trying to analyze the advantages of AAV gene therapy and the main challenges in its clinical use.We also summarized the clinical trials involving hemophilia,especially those employing AAV gene therapy to treat hemophilia A and B,some of which have already been completed and some that are still ongoing.From the reports of the completed clinical trials,we tried to determine the correlations among AAV dose,AAV serotype,immune response,and gene expression time.Finally,taking into account the most recent studies investigating AAV capsid modification,transgene optimization,and AAV chaperones,we summarized the direction of basic research and clinical applications of AAV in the future. 关 键 词:Adeno-associated virus HEMOPHILIA FVIII FIX Clinical trial
